The replacement of a single pane in double-glazed windows could cost between PS55 and PS145 depending on the size and style. It is usually cheaper to fix a damaged window. However, you should always seek out a professional's opinion before deciding whether you want to replace your windows or not.
If your double-glazed windows are discolored, it could be a sign of a leak, or a problem with the seal. It can be solved using a specific repair procedure which removes the moisture, cleans the glass unit, and installs a fresh spacer bar and desiccant to prevent future condensation. The repair can be completed at home or in a shop and is usually much cheaper than replacing the entire window.
It is more cost-effective to replace the double pane that has been damaged, but not always the glass. Double-paned windows are equipped with a space between the two glass panes that is sealed with Krypton gas or argon. This makes an airtight seal and also reduces the loss of energy. To ensure the efficiency of energy and to ensure a tight airtight seal, it is usually necessary to replace the entire window when a single glass pane breaks.
Misted Double Glazing
Misted double glazing is an issue for homeowners. It can affect how well your windows function, and can result in dampness, mold and high energy bills. As winter approaches it's crucial to fix any issues with double glazing resolved as soon as you can.
Misting occurs when the glass in your window gets condensation between the glass panes. This is often due to poor installation or air infiltration. It is recommended to make use of a window installer that is FENSA-regulated to prevent this.
Keep your double glazing free of dust, dirt and other debris. The frames can be cleaned using warm soapy water. However, if the frames are made of aluminum or wood it is possible to try some other methods for cleaning them thoroughly.
One of the most common problems that double glazing owners report post-installation is that their doors or windows become difficult to open or close. Extreme temperatures can cause the frame to expand or contract, depending on the weather. It is worth trying to warm up or cool down the frame by using hot or cold water and adjusting any handles, hinges or mechanisms. If this isn't working, you may think about contacting the company that installed your double glazing as they may offer a refund or repair service.
If you notice that windows with double glazing are misting it could be due to the seal between the two panes has failed. This could be due to a variety of reasons, including poor installation, age or harsh chemical or oil-based cleaners. It is also recommended to use a FENSA-regulated installer to ensure that your double glazing complies fully with UK building regulations.
In some cases misting double glazing unit can be fixed by replacing the spacer bar with one that's a little warmer. This will help prevent condensation by raising the temperature of the glass. Alternately, window repair you can opt for thermally efficient glass that has low emission coatings and argon gas between the glass to reduce condensation.
Window Repair
Double-pane windows work well to protect your home from the elements, and they also aid in improving the efficiency of your HVAC system. Your windows will eventually develop problems, so it's important to know when you should replace or repair them.
If you notice that your window seal isn't working it could be due to the accumulation of dust, moisture or fog. These seals block air from getting between the two panes of glass in your glass unit that is insulated (IGU).
This could result in your window becoming less energy efficient and resulting in higher costs for utilities. It is possible to replace your entire window, or just the glass, depending on the severity of the problem.
In some instances, a professional can perform an effective window repair to fix the issue. It might be necessary to clean the area, replace the seal, or apply some putty or silicone. This will prevent the seal from becoming shattered and will allow your window to function normally.
Window replacements cost more than window repairs, however it is important to weigh your options before making the decision. You'll have to take into consideration the condition of your existing frame, the cost of the repairs and whether you want an updated look or more insulation from the outside.
You can improve your windows by installing new components such as hinges, handles or sash cords. These improvements will not only make your windows easier to operate, but also ensure that they are secure and Window Repair safe. The screens of your windows can also be damaged or ripped which allows insects to enter your home. Replacing your window screen will keep your home free from pests and create a cleaner, safer environment.
The window frame is a crucial element of the overall design of the window, as it holds the glass panels in position. The frames are made of wood, aluminum, or vinyl, and can break, become damaged, or rotted from exposure to sunlight or weather. Window moldings can also become worn out and requires to be replaced or repaired. Generally speaking, wooden frames are more expensive to repair and replace than vinyl or aluminum and the cost will differ according to the type of material and the extent of damage.
Skylight Repair
Skylights are a great method to let natural light into a house without creating a bright. They are also great for adding extra insulation, which will help to reduce heating bills. Like any window or door they can experience a variety issues. If a double glazed window repairs near me pane skylight becomes damaged, it is important to contact a professional to repair it as soon as possible. This will avoid condensation, water leaks and other damage to the frame and glass.
Skylight leaks usually occur when the flashing and glazing seal loosen or when the frame starts corroding. These issues can lead to the frame leaking water and into the ceiling. A contractor can repair the rooflight that is leaking by replacing or sealing the seal, flashing, and frame. The cost of fixing skylights will differ depending on the window size and the glass type. If the frame is seriously damaged, it might be worth replacing it.
Mold is another common problem with skylights. It can appear on the outside, inside or the frame of the skylight. The cause of the mold may be caused by a water leak or condensation or an improper sealing. If the mold is restricted to the window's perimeter, it can be removed by making simple repairs. If the mold is widespread, the skylight may require replacement.
